Transaction 50edd3b59828bb1826bf193d391d98b417606605c9bb87cb97a820486c0701a7
1 Input
1 Output
-
50edd3b59828bb1826bf193d391d98b417606605c9bb87cb97a820486c0701a7:0
- value
- 14350
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 db142f996a6f7fd0abc49645237c47cc331186a3d69786fe8e4be21a1331fd3f
- address
- tb1pmv2zlxt2dalap27yjezjxlz8ese3rp4r66tcdl5wf03p5ye3l5lsfq2shu